Rimmer raises sb, Spencer calls bb

3-4-6

Rimmer 450,000

Spencer folds

---

Rimmer 525,000 at 100-200k button

Spencer 3 bet small blind 1.15m

Rimmer is not folding

Oh, he might

Thinking

doesn't normally think too long

call

Monster pot

As Rimmer calls Spencer visibly stiffens and stares at the board about to be dealt cards

6-2-A

Rainbow

Spencer checks

Rimmer checks

9 turn,padooki

Rimmer 650,000

CALL!

4 no flush possible

Spencer has 2m behind

Rimmer has 5m ish

Spencer 425,000 tiny bet into this pot

Rimmer thinking of raising. He does! 950,000

Spencer all in

CALL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LLL

Spencer K-K

Rimmer 7-7


The rail is dancing, whooping for Spencer. Its Riverdance in DTD, never seen anything like it


What an odd hand! Not going to see bets get smaller on every street too often

Spencer up to 8m ish, chip lead restored
